Chorley has a good market and a Booths supermarket.
Chorley has a good market and a Booths supermarket. There's a memorial to WWI pals' battalion. The last time I went there are a Morris dancing festival, and the local record shop was celebrating Record Store Day.
It's a gem of a town. although I thought that the meat and potato pie I bought in the market wasn't that good.

Chorley is a historic market town offering facilities for a...
Chorley is a historic market town offering facilities for a diverse range of interests . Since I last visited it has continued to grow its facilities for modern requirements such as shopping and good transport facilities. Sports facilities are diverse and of good quality with opportunities for everything from golf to fishing . You are never far from a range of walks in beautiful countryside or a walk alongside a canal which has its own charm. Cafes abound offering everything from a simple cup of tea to an array of beautiful home made cakes whilst pubs offer great value meals in a family environment
